Transaction 80982ccfdc011011301503fa549940d1d9e76cc7aefcbe6ea224f162debf4a2f

1 Input
2 Outputs
  • 80982ccfdc011011301503fa549940d1d9e76cc7aefcbe6ea224f162debf4a2f:0
  • value  39768129
    address  3K9FhZvHRwacPzvfoFFBAuygvizQo3Sic7
  • 80982ccfdc011011301503fa549940d1d9e76cc7aefcbe6ea224f162debf4a2f:1
  • value  1151647
    address  325fHiMubhoTpPKvAwV8pzBH2ssfPsfqMv